Andrée Ehresmann is a scholar working on Computational Theory and Mathematics, Artificial Intelligence and Cognitive Neuroscience. According to data from OpenAlex, Andrée Ehresmann has authored 33 papers receiving a total of 263 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Computational Theory and Mathematics, 8 papers in Artificial Intelligence and 7 papers in Cognitive Neuroscience. Recurrent topics in Andrée Ehresmann's work include Computability, Logic, AI Algorithms (8 papers), Origins and Evolution of Life (6 papers) and Evolutionary Game Theory and Cooperation (5 papers). Andrée Ehresmann is often cited by papers focused on Computability, Logic, AI Algorithms (8 papers), Origins and Evolution of Life (6 papers) and Evolutionary Game Theory and Cooperation (5 papers). Andrée Ehresmann collaborates with scholars based in France, Norway and Germany. Andrée Ehresmann's co-authors include Leslie S. Smith, Jaime Gómez‐Ramírez, Charles Ehresmann, Nils A. Baas, Alexandre Popoff, Marco Andreatta, Carlos Agón and Jerry L. R. Chandler and has published in prestigious journals such as Progress in Biophysics and Molecular Biology, Bulletin of Mathematical Biology and Biosystems.
